From d61568a8be188fb242252774379e28627ae2ac9f Mon Sep 17 00:00:00 2001 From: Federico Fissore Date: Mon, 2 Feb 2015 09:48:47 +0100 Subject: [PATCH] build_pull_requests now moves the artifacts to the parent folder: this allows calling "clean" target before each build --- build/build_pull_request.bash | 17 ++++++++++++----- 1 file changed, 12 insertions(+), 5 deletions(-) diff --git a/build/build_pull_request.bash b/build/build_pull_request.bash index cfb6574c8..1d622fdad 100755 --- a/build/build_pull_request.bash +++ b/build/build_pull_request.bash @@ -1,4 +1,4 @@ -#!/bin/bash -e +#!/bin/bash -ex if [ "x${ghprbPullId}" == "x" ] then @@ -15,8 +15,15 @@ fi VERSION="PR-${ghprbPullId}-BUILD-${BUILD_NUMBER}" -ant -Djava.net.preferIPv4Stack=true -Dplatform=linux32 -Dlinux32=1 -Dversion="${VERSION}" dist -ant -Djava.net.preferIPv4Stack=true -Dplatform=linux64 -Dlinux64=1 -Dversion="${VERSION}" dist -ant -Djava.net.preferIPv4Stack=true -Dplatform=windows -Dwindows=1 -Dversion="${VERSION}" dist -ant -Djava.net.preferIPv4Stack=true -Dplatform=macosx -Dmacosx=1 -Dversion="${VERSION}" dist +ant -Djava.net.preferIPv4Stack=true -Dplatform=linux32 -Dversion="${VERSION}" clean dist +mv linux/arduino-*$VERSION*.tar.xz ../ + +ant -Djava.net.preferIPv4Stack=true -Dplatform=linux64 -Dversion="${VERSION}" clean dist +mv linux/arduino-*$VERSION*.tar.xz ../ + +ant -Djava.net.preferIPv4Stack=true -Dplatform=windows -Dversion="${VERSION}" clean dist +mv windows/arduino-*$VERSION*.zip ../ + +ant -Djava.net.preferIPv4Stack=true -Dplatform=macosx -Dversion="${VERSION}" clean dist +mv macosx/arduino-*$VERSION*.zip ../